Control of Somatosensory Input by Cerebral Cortex

R. J. Adkins 1, R. W. Morse 1, and A. L. Towe 1

1 Department of Physiology and Biophysics, University of Washington School of Medicine, Seattle 98105

Direct stimulation of the pyramidal tract increases the size of the excitatory receptive fields of neurons in the somatosensory cortex of the cat. This effect reflects greater transmission of cutaneous information through the dorsal column nuclei as a result of the facilitation of cells in these nuclei by pyramidal tract fibers.
